The crowned fish dog is not a dog but a bird, named after the developed crown feathers on its head, this bird is a fish hunter, and likes to stay on the branches of the tree before and after predation to pose playfully. The crowned fish dog is a national "three haves" protected animal and has been included in the IUCN Red List of Threatened Species in 2012.
